Public Member Functions | |
void | addEntry (const JsonOutputProducer::JsonEvent &_event, const int _triggerIndex, const std::vector< std::string > &_moduleNames) |
Pair | changed (int type=0) const |
Pair | gained (int type=0) const |
Pair | lost (int type=0) const |
TriggerSummary (int _id, const JsonOutputProducer &_json) | |
Public Member Functions inherited from SummaryOutputProducer::GenericSummary | |
int | addEntry (const JsonOutputProducer::JsonEvent &_event, const int _triggerIndex) |
Pair | changed () const |
Pair | gained () const |
GenericSummary (int _id, const JsonOutputProducer &_json, const std::vector< std::string > &_names) | |
bool | keepForC () const |
bool | keepForGL () const |
Pair | lost () const |
Public Attributes | |
int | accepted_n |
int | accepted_o |
std::map< int, GenericSummary > | m_modules |
Public Attributes inherited from SummaryOutputProducer::GenericSummary | |
int | id |
const JsonOutputProducer & | json |
std::string | name |
std::set< Event > | v_changed |
std::set< Event > | v_gained |
std::set< Event > | v_lost |
Definition at line 919 of file hltDiff.cc.
|
inline |
Definition at line 924 of file hltDiff.cc.
|
inline |
Definition at line 929 of file hltDiff.cc.
References revisionDML::addEntry().
|
inline |
Definition at line 957 of file hltDiff.cc.
References Vispa.Plugins.EdmBrowser.EdmDataAccessor::all(), JsonOutputProducer::configuration, MillePedeFileConverter_cfg::e, SummaryOutputProducer::Pair::e, JsonOutputProducer::JsonConfiguration::events, dedxEstimators_cff::fraction, SiStripPI::max, mathSSE::sqrt(), and SummaryOutputProducer::Pair::v.
Referenced by SummaryOutputProducer::writeCSV_trigger(), and SummaryOutputProducer::writeHistograms().
|
inline |
Definition at line 937 of file hltDiff.cc.
References Vispa.Plugins.EdmBrowser.EdmDataAccessor::all(), MillePedeFileConverter_cfg::e, SummaryOutputProducer::Pair::e, dedxEstimators_cff::fraction, SiStripPI::max, mathSSE::sqrt(), and SummaryOutputProducer::Pair::v.
Referenced by SummaryOutputProducer::writeCSV_trigger(), and SummaryOutputProducer::writeHistograms().
|
inline |
Definition at line 947 of file hltDiff.cc.
References Vispa.Plugins.EdmBrowser.EdmDataAccessor::all(), MillePedeFileConverter_cfg::e, SummaryOutputProducer::Pair::e, dedxEstimators_cff::fraction, SiStripPI::max, mathSSE::sqrt(), and SummaryOutputProducer::Pair::v.
Referenced by SummaryOutputProducer::writeCSV_trigger(), and SummaryOutputProducer::writeHistograms().
int SummaryOutputProducer::TriggerSummary::accepted_n |
Definition at line 921 of file hltDiff.cc.
Referenced by SummaryOutputProducer::writeCSV_trigger().
int SummaryOutputProducer::TriggerSummary::accepted_o |
Definition at line 920 of file hltDiff.cc.
Referenced by SummaryOutputProducer::writeCSV_trigger(), and SummaryOutputProducer::writeHistograms().
std::map<int, GenericSummary> SummaryOutputProducer::TriggerSummary::m_modules |
Definition at line 922 of file hltDiff.cc.